On Dec 29, 2005, at 1:32 AM, Barry Traver wrote: In RB 2005, how do you designate a two-dimensional string array as a Property? Thanks! Declaration: MyArray(m,n) As: stringThere is no Append for two-dimensional arrays and the declarations MyArray(,) and MyArray(-1,-1) give syntax errors.
